how did some colonist protest the quartering act of 1765?

The Quartering Act of 1765 ordered colonial assemblies to provide British troops with housing. The Colonists asked why they should pay to keep troops in their colony because they didn't do anything and took up space. The British Government refused to let the assemblies meet until it agreed to obey the act.
